Mastering Texture and Technique with Premium Materials
Selecting the right foundation for a textile project starts with understanding fiber content and weight. It matters. Beginners often find that high-quality cotton or wool blends provide the necessary structure for intricate needlework. These materials don’t just look better; they also handle the stress of frequent use without fraying or losing their shape over time. Experienced artists know that the tactile feel of the yarn is just as important as its durability for long-term comfort and visual appeal.
Specialized blueprints offer step-by-step guidance for complex designs like cables or lace. These instructions often include detailed charts and diagrams that clarify tricky transitions. Accurate documentation ensures that the final dimensions match the intended size, which is vital for wearable items like sweaters or hats. Following a clear plan reduces the need for frogging, which is the frustrating process of ripping out hours of hard work due to a single mistake.
Choosing premium quilting fabrics involves looking at thread count and dye quality to prevent bleeding during the washing process. Creative individuals search for unique prints and textures that reflect their personal style while maintaining durability. Having access to a wide range of colors makes it easier to coordinate shades for cohesive home decor pieces. High-end fabrics also provide a smoother finish that makes the actual sewing process much faster and more enjoyable for the maker.

Elevating Artistic Projects with Professional Tools
Success in any manual art form depends heavily on the quality of the implements used. Sturdy knitting needles and sharp rotary cutters aren’t just luxuries; they’re essential for achieving clean lines and consistent tension. When a user invests in durable crafting equipment, the risk of technical errors or physical fatigue decreases significantly. Using tools specifically designed for the hand’s natural grip can prevent long-term soreness and improve the overall accuracy of every movement.
Beyond basic tools, specialized notions like stitch markers or specialized adhesives provide the finishing touches that elevate a project. These small additions often solve common problems, such as dropped stitches or uneven seams, before they become major issues. Knowing which specific tool fits a particular task saves both time and material costs. Modern supplies also include innovative storage solutions that keep work areas organized and prevent the loss of tiny components.
